当前位置:首页 » 存储配置 » oracle存储过程视频

oracle存储过程视频

发布时间: 2025-07-21 13:46:29

⑴ Oracle怎么导出存储过程

1、首先登录到数据库中,点击右上角有个工具栏,点击工具栏上的tools。

⑵ Oracle怎么导出存储过程

Oracle导出存储过程的方法如下

使用PL/SQL Developer工具导出存储过程: 打开PL/SQL Developer工具。 在菜单栏中选择tools。 点击Export User Objects…。 在弹出的对话框中,选择你想要导出的对象类型,例如Procere,还可以选择FunctionTriggerTypeType BodyPackage等其他对象类型。 选择完毕后,在Output File中选择你想要保存导出文件的路径和文件名。 点击Export按钮,即可完成导出。

使用导出的文件导入存储过程: 同样在PL/SQL Developer工具中,打开菜单栏的tools。 选择Import Tables。但需要注意的是,虽然选项名为Import Tables,实际上它也可以用于导入其他类型的SQL对象。 在弹出的对话框中,选择标签页SQL Inserts。 在Import File中选择你之前导出的Sql文件位置。 点击Import按钮,即可完成导入。

注意事项: 在导出和导入过程中,请确保你有足够的数据库权限。 导入时,如果目标数据库中已存在同名对象,可能会导致冲突,需要提前处理或选择覆盖。 导出和导入的文件格式和内容可能因Oracle版本和PL/SQL Developer工具版本的不同而有所差异。

⑶ oracle 怎么调用存储过程

在Oracle中调用存储过程时,确实可以直接使用过程名并附带参数,例如:过程名(字段 变量)。这表明过程名后紧跟参数列表,参数可以是变量、常量或表达式,用于传递给过程中的输入或输出。

例如,假设有一个名为getEmployeeInfo的存储过程,它需要两个参数:员工ID和员工名称。你可以这样调用它:getEmployeeInfo(1001, '张三')。这里1001和'张三'分别对应参数1和参数2的值。

如果存储过程有输出参数,那么调用时需要指定输出参数的变量。例如,假设有一个名为getEmployeeSalary的存储过程,它有一个输出参数:salary,你可以这样调用它:getEmployeeSalary(1001, :salary),这里:salary是一个绑定变量,用于接收存储过程返回的薪水值。

在Oracle中,调用存储过程的具体语法取决于过程的定义。如果过程有输入参数,通常需要提供相应的值;如果有输出参数,则需要使用绑定变量来接收返回值。了解这些基本概念后,你就可以在PL/SQL块或其他SQL语句中调用存储过程了。

调用存储过程时,还需要注意数据库连接和权限问题。确保你的用户账户具有执行存储过程的权限,并且已经正确地建立了到数据库的连接。此外,可以使用事务处理来管理存储过程的执行,以确保数据的一致性和完整性。

在实际应用中,存储过程可以用于执行复杂的业务逻辑,提高数据库操作的效率和安全性。通过合理设计和使用存储过程,可以简化应用程序的代码,减少数据库访问次数,提高系统的性能和可维护性。

总之,调用Oracle存储过程的关键在于正确理解过程的参数定义,并根据需要提供输入值或接收输出值。通过熟练掌握存储过程的调用方法,你可以更高效地利用Oracle数据库的功能。

⑷ oracle中怎么执行带有输出参数的存储过程,在程序中我知道怎么调用,

1、新建一个存储过程(Procere)。

热点内容
恐怖黎明安卓版哪个版本好玩 发布:2025-07-21 19:17:07 浏览:681
javap2p网贷 发布:2025-07-21 19:04:59 浏览:495
python与unity 发布:2025-07-21 18:47:45 浏览:253
脚本玩具 发布:2025-07-21 18:34:54 浏览:348
安卓10交互模式是什么 发布:2025-07-21 18:30:46 浏览:995
存储几层 发布:2025-07-21 18:20:18 浏览:263
安卓手机相册是哪个 发布:2025-07-21 18:15:13 浏览:543
c语言的fork函数 发布:2025-07-21 17:50:05 浏览:747
怎么给文件夹改名字叫什么 发布:2025-07-21 17:37:22 浏览:893
php发包 发布:2025-07-21 17:36:47 浏览:4